Intensity-dependent scattering rings in high order above-threshold ionization

Abstract

Angular distributions of high energy photoelectrons from Xe and Kr, excited by a 50 ps, 1.05 \ensuremath{\mu}m laser, are presented. In Xe, strong, narrow rings \ensuremath{\sim}45 \ifmmode^\circ\else\textdegree\fi{} off the polarization axis appear in a limited energy range centered around 9${\mathit{U}}_{\mathit{p}}$, where ${\mathit{U}}_{\mathit{p}}$ is the ponderomotive energy. This effect is much weaker in Kr. Single active electron calculations agree well with these observations. We conclude that the rings result from single-electron ionization dynamics, most likely involving rescattering from the ion core of the tunneling component of the continuum wave function.
